How to open a mazda 3 key Key Fob

If you're mazda key replacement near me key fob isn't working as well or the operation indicator light has stopped flashing, it could be time to replace the battery. This is among the most simple tasks to perform at home with just a few simple tools.

The Mazda key fob is powered by a CR2025 and can be found in a variety of retail stores and online platforms that sell batteries. They are priced at about $4 for a box of four, and are available in different sizes.

Open the Mazda key fob with a taped flathead screwdriver. Press the accessory key button on the back of the fob in order to remove the metal auxiliary key, then use the screwdriver to break the case on both sides. Be careful not to cause damage to the case, and Mazda Key Fob Replacement to protect the screwdriver's tip.

Remove the old battery once you have opened the key fob. Be sure to examine the rubber ring on which the battery is placed to make sure it's in good shape. After that, insert your new CR2025 battery to ensure that the positive side is facing up towards you. Replace the case and re-cover the screwdriver, then put everything back together according to the instructions in the owner's manual of your Mazda CX-5 or other model.

Battery Replacement

Mazda key fobs are simple to replace. However it is recommended to do it before the battery has failed. It could also result in the car's ability to start and unlock doors to be impaired. This could be extremely dangerous, especially if you have children who are small in the vehicle.

The battery is located at the bottom of the key fob. It's usually a little larger than a coin and has two terminals. There will be a red one that is marked (+) and the black one is marked (-).

Use a flathead screwdriver taped first to pry the case open on one side, then the other. Do not press the case to open, or you may damage the internal components. After removing the case you will see a small rubber ring that the battery is placed on. Be careful not to damage this ring as the code number is stamped on it. Keep the code number secure, and not in your car in case you require it in the future.

Reassemble the entire thing after you've changed the battery. Re-attach the case, and make sure you insert both sides of the key fob case until hearing them click into place.
